#4e5000 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4e5000 is composed of 30.6% red, 31.4%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 2.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 100%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 61.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 15.7%. #4e5000 color hex could be obtained by blending #9ca000 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

Shades and Tints of #4e5000
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010200 is the darkest color, while #ffffed is the lightest one.

Tones of #4e5000
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#2b2b25 is the less saturated color, while #4e5000 is the most saturated one.
